Which AP subjects can NAT tutors support?

The right AP subject tutor should know the specific content and the tasks used to assess it.

AP mathematics

Students can request an:

  • AP Calculus AB tutor

  • AP Calculus BC tutor

  • AP Statistics tutor

  • AP Precalculus tutor, where available

An AP Calculus tutor online may work on functions, derivatives, integrals, series, calculator use, and written justification.

An AP Statistics tutor online should teach interpretation as well as calculation. Students must explain conclusions in the context of the problem.

The NAT Class-to-Exam Alignment Method

The NAT Class-to-Exam Alignment Method connects the studentโ€™s current schoolwork with the skills scored on the AP exam.

Stage 1: Map the class

The tutor reviews the school syllabus, textbook, current unit, assignments, assessments, and class grade.

This creates a clear picture of what the school has covered. It also shows where the studentโ€™s immediate grade risk sits.

The tutor should not assume that every AP teacher follows the same sequence or gives the same type of test.

Stage 2: Compare the official AP framework

The tutor compares school coverage with the official course framework and exam tasks.

This review may identify:

  • A unit the class moved through too quickly

  • A skill that appears often in free-response work

  • A question type the student has not practised

  • A digital testing task that feels unfamiliar

The comparison keeps tutoring connected to the official course without ignoring the schoolโ€™s expectations.

Stage 3: Score the studentโ€™s work

The tutor reviews multiple-choice reasoning and scores free-response work against course-specific guidelines.

A correct conclusion can still miss points when the explanation lacks evidence. A long essay can also score poorly when it does not answer the required task.

College Board explains that multiple-choice answers are computer-scored. Experienced AP teachers and college faculty score free-response work and performance tasks.

The tutor should show the student exactly which line earned a point and which requirement remains missing.

Stage 4: Practise the correct exam mode

For 2026, College Board used digital delivery across AP exams, but the exact mode differed by course.

Some exams were fully digital in Bluebook. Others used a hybrid format where students viewed questions digitally and handwrote free-response answers.

Some arts, language, and research courses use portfolios, recorded responses, paper sections, or performance tasks.

An AP test tutor should check the current official mode for the studentโ€™s course. Format practice should reflect that mode.

Stage 5: Revise the plan from results

The tutor uses class tests, free-response scores, timed sets, and practice exams to update priorities.

When one weakness improves, the plan should move to the next source of lost points.

When an error keeps returning, the tutor should change the explanation or practice type. Repeating the same worksheet is not a new intervention.
